⚙️ Types of Snus Packaging Machines and When to Use Them

Selecting the right machine family depends on product format, desired output, and budget. Below are the main categories and typical use cases:

Sachet & Stick Pack Machines

Best for single-serve stick format and small portion sachets. These machines are compact and excel when you need high-speed portioning with simple pouch shapes. They are ideal for flavors or trial-size packs where individual sealing is key.

Multi-lane Snus/Nicotine Pouch Machines

Multi-lane systems are designed for small-dose pouches where many lanes operate in parallel to achieve very high throughput. If your factory targets large production volumes and consistent pouch weight per lane, multi-lane technology delivers the best ratio of speed to footprint.

Filling & Packaging Lines

For integrated production, consider end-to-end Filling & Packaging Lines that combine dosing, portion formation, pouch forming, sealing, and secondary packing. These turnkey lines reduce manual handoffs and improve hygiene control.

Quick Tip: If your product is a nicotine pouch or snus with low per-dose mass, prioritize machines with precise micro-dosing and high-precision multi-lane synchronization to avoid weight variance and regulatory issues.

✅ Key Technical Specifications to Evaluate

When comparing models, these technical specs determine production capability and long-term performance:

Production speed (pouches/min or lanes × pouches/min): Confirm achievable speeds under real product conditions rather than theoretical maxima.
Portion accuracy (mg or %): Critical for nicotine pouches. Look for systems with precision dosing modules and automatic weight control.
Material compatibility: Ensure the machine handles your selected pouch materials (paper, laminated films, compostable films) and adhesives or heat-seal requirements.
Changeover time: Faster tool-less or quick-change format parts reduce downtime for flavor or size switches.
Automation & connectivity: PLC controls, recipe management, and Industry 4.0 readiness enable remote diagnostics and predictive maintenance.

Certifications & Compliance

Verify CE and ISO compliance for safety and quality systems. Exporters should ensure machines meet destination country requirements and that the supplier has experience supporting regulatory documentation.

After-Sales & Spare Parts

Local service capability reduces downtime. Ask about spare parts kits, remote support, and on-site commissioning. Suppliers who show clear spare parts lead times and spare component kits provide a better long-term risk profile.

📦 Integration, Layout, and Plant Considerations

Planning the physical layout and integration of packaging machines into your plant is vital. Consider these points:

– Floor space, ceiling height, and access routes for installation and maintenance.
– Utilities: air quality and pressure, power supply, drainage, and compressed air consumption.
– Material flow: feeding raw pouches, film rolls, and secondary packaging should be ergonomic and efficient.
– Safety zoning and operator access for frequent tasks like cleaning and changeovers.

🧰 Maintenance, Spare Parts, and Training

Machines that are easy to maintain have a lower total cost of ownership. Evaluate these features:

– Modular design for quick replacement of wear parts.
– Availability of spare parts locally or via fast courier.
– Comprehensive operator and maintenance training by the supplier.
– Clear documentation and digital support channels for troubleshooting.

💰 Cost, Financing, and Return on Investment (ROI)

Purchase price is one component of the investment. For a realistic ROI estimate, factor in:

– Increased throughput and labor savings from automation.
– Reduced material waste through better portion control.
– Downtime reductions due to robust design and local support.
– Potential for entering export markets with certified equipment.

Financing options and leasing can spread the capital outlay. Suppliers sometimes provide financing recommendations or partner programs to ease acquisition.

📑 Regulatory and Quality Considerations for Export Markets

If you plan to export from North Macedonia, ensure your packaging line supports traceability and meets the required packaging hygiene and labelling standards for each destination. Verify that the machine’s materials and sealing methods are compatible with required shelf life and barrier properties.

📝 Pre-Purchase Checklist for North Macedonia Factories

– Define product specifications: pouch size, weight range, film type, and packaging format.
– Determine target capacity (units/day) and peak shift needs.
– Inspect supplier capabilities: factory visits, references, certification documents.
– Confirm installation requirements: utilities, floor, clearances, and timeline.
– Review warranty, spare parts lead times, and training schedules.
– Plan for future scalability: can the machine be upgraded or joined with additional lines?

Q2: How important is multi-lane technology for nicotine pouches?
A2: Multi-lane technology is very important when you need high throughput but each pouch has a small mass. Multi-lane systems multiply output while keeping the footprint efficient; they also provide consistent portioning when synchronized properly.

Q3: What about local service and spare parts in North Macedonia?
A3: Evaluate whether the supplier has regional partners or fast shipping for critical parts. Suppliers offering digital support, remote diagnostics, and clearly defined spare parts kits reduce downtime risk—confirm lead times during procurement.

Q4: Can machines be upgraded for new pouch formats later?
A4: Many modern snus packaging machines are modular and support format upgrades. Confirm with the manufacturer which parts are retrofit-ready and whether future upgrades require external engineering support.
